CompTIA XK0-004 Sample Questions

Question # 1

Which of the following are classified as Linux GUI servers? (Choose two.)

C. Gnome 
D. Wayland 
F. X11 

Question # 2

A new user has been added to a Linux machine. Which of the following directories would contain the user’s default files?

A. /etc/login.defs 
B. /etc/passwd 
C. /etc/skel 
D. /etc/inittab 

Question # 3

An issue was discovered on a testing branch of a Git repository. A file was inadvertently modified and needs to be reverted to the master branch version. Which of the following isthe BEST option to resolve the issue?

A. git branch -b master file 
B. git merge master testing 
C. git stash branch master 
D. git checkout master -- file 

Question # 4

Which of the following boot methods can a Linux administrator use to boot a Linux server remotely via a network interface card instead of a local disk?

D. Kickstart 

Question # 5

A systems administrator manually added a new library to the server. The administrator wants to rebuild the library cache for immediate use.Which of the following commands should the systems administrator run to achieve this goal?

A. make install 
B. ldconfig 
C. make 
D. ldd 

Question # 6

A new video card was added to a customer workstation. To get the new video card to work correctly, a systems administrator needs to remove support for the nouveau video driver on the Linux workstation.Which of the following will accomplish this task?

A. Use rmmod -f nouveau. 
B. Use modprobe -R nouveau. 
C. Add blacklist nouveau to /etc/modprobe.d/blacklist.conf. 
D. Add blacklist nouveau to /etc/modprobe.conf. 

Question # 7

A user has been locked out of an account due to too many failed password attempts.Which of the following commands will unlock the user’s account?

A. pam_tally2 --user=user --reset 
B. passwd -u user -G root 
C. usermod -u user -G root 
D. chage -1 user=user --reset 

Question # 8

In which of the following directories is the vmlinuz file located?

A. /boot 
B. /etc 
C. /bin 
D. /proc 

Question # 9

A Linux administrator suspects unauthorized users are attempting to log in to the Linux server remotely. Which of the following should the administrator check FIRST?

A. /var/log/messages 
B. /var/log/secure 
C. /var/log/dmesg 
D. /var/log/kern.log 

Question # 10

An administrator needs a bootable USB for installing a new Linux machine. The administrator downloaded the image file and named it as Linux_OS.iso in the /tmp directory. Which of the following commands will accomplish that task?

A. dd input=/tmp/Linux_OS.iso of=/dev/sda bs=512 
B. dd in=/tmp/Linux_OS.iso out=/dev/sdb bs=512 
C. dd if=/tmp/Linux_OS.iso of=/dev/sda bs=512 
D. dd if=/tmp/Linux_OS.iso out=/dev/sdb1 bs=512 

Question # 11

A systems administrator is receiving errors while trying to install a popular virtualization software. The software specifications state the processor needs to support virtualization with Intel instructions. Additional requirements state the processor must accelerate encryption/decryption and use hyperthreading. Given the following output about the processor:fpu ume depse tsu msr pae mce cx8 apic sep mtrr pae mca cmov pat pse36 cflusm mmx fxsr sse sse2 ht syscall nx rdtscp lm constant_tsc rep_good nopl xtopology nonstop_tsc pni pclmulqdq ssse3 cx16 pcid sse4_1 sse4_2 x2apic popcnt aes xsave avx rdrand hypervisor lahf_lm fsgsbaseWhich of the following is the MOST likely reason for the errors?

A. The processor supports AMD instructions rather than Intel. 
B. The processor cannot accelerate decryption. 
C. The processor does not support hyperthreading. 
D. The processor is running inside a virtual machine. 

Question # 12

Joe, a user, reports that he is no longer able to write files to his home directory. Upon inspection, the Linux administrator discovers that attempting to create a new file gives the following error: No space left on device. However, the disk and partition are not full. Which of the following commands would be BEST for the administrator to use to continue troubleshooting thisproblem?

A. rm -Rf ~/.* 
B. fsck -y /dev/sda1 
C. df -i 
D. fdisk /dev/sda 

Question # 13

A raw VM image is being compressed with bzip2 and copied to a flash drive at /dev/hdb for off-site use by the marketing department. Which of the following command lines accomplishes this task?

A. mv /vm/mkgt.img | bzip2 /dev/hdb/mkgt.img.bz2 
B. bzip2 –c /vm/mktg.img | dd of=/dev/hdb 
C. cp /vm/mktg.img | bzip2 /dev/hdb/mktg.img.bz2 
D. cp –a –r /vm/mktg.img bzip2 /dev/hdb/ 

Question # 14

A Linux administrator tried to copy files to a remote server but received an error message indicating a lack of free space on the disk. The administrator issued a df command and verified adequate free space and inodes on the filesystem.Which of the following commands is the BEST way to diagnose the issue?

A. cat /proc/meminfo 
B. lsof -nP | grep deleted 
C. find / -type f -size +50M 
D. du -a / | sort -n -r | head -n 30 

Question # 15

A Linux administrator needs to prevent the Postfix mail transfer agent from starting on boot.Which of the following commands will accomplish this task?

A. systemctl stop postfix.service 
B. /etc/init.d/postfix stop 
C. systemctl disable postfix.service 
D. /etc/init.d/postfix disable 

Question # 16

An administrator needs to generate a list of services that are listening on TCP and/or UDP ports. Which of the following tools should the administrator use?

A. ethtool 
B. route 
C. netstat 
D. portmap 

Question # 17

A systems administrator needs to run the yum update command two hours after employees log off and leave for the day on Friday.Which of the following is the BEST command to complete the task, if the task only needs to be run once?

A. screen 
B. cron 
C. at 
D. nohup 

Question # 18

An administrator needs to change the DNS domain search order of a single Linux host to localize it better.Which of the following files should the administrator edit?

A. /etc/resolv.conf 
B. /etc/hosts 
C. /etc/nsswitch.conf 
D. /etc/dhcpd.conf 

Question # 19

A company wants to provide internal identity verification services for networked devices.Which of the following servers should be installed?

C. CA 

Question # 20

A Linux administrator attempts to install the package newprogram.x86_64.rpm using a package manager. The administrator receives a warning indicating the command that was run was using a deprecated package manager. Which of the following commands should the administrator use to avoid the warning and install the newprogram.x86_64.rpm program?

A. # dnf install newprogram.x86_64.rpm 
B. # rpm -e newprogram.x86_64.rpm 
C. # dpkg -i newprogram.x86_64.rpm 
D. # apt-get install newprogram.x86_64.rpm 

Question # 21

An administrator receives an alarm because the disk of one of the sewers is running out of space. Which of the following commands can be used to see the space that each partition is using?

A. df -h 
B. du -scg / 
C. fdisk -l 
D. fsck / 

Question # 22

A file server is sharing a directory called /share between team members inside a company. The fileshare needs to be moved from serverA to /newshare located on serverB with all permissions and attributes preserved. Which of the following commands would BEST achieve this task?

A. rsync -aHAX /share/* serverB:/newshare 
B. dd if=/share/* of=serverB:/newshare 
C. tar -cvf /share/* serverB:/newshare 
D. mirrorlv /share/* serverB:/newshare 

Question # 23

A junior systems administrator is tasked with providing the network_administrators group the ability to perform sudo without prompting for a password. Which of the following steps should the administrator perform to accomplish this task? (Choose two.)

A. Use visudo to edit the /etc/sudoers file and add network_administrators to the “wheel” group 
B. Use vi to edit the /etc/sudo file and add network_administrators to the “wheel” group 
C. Provide all network_administrators with the “root” account password 
D. Add the network_administrators ALL=(ALL) NOPASSWD: ALL directive to the /etc/sudoers file 
E. Add the network_administrators =(ALL) NOEXEC: ALL directive to the /etc/sudoers file 

Question # 24

A technician suspects a company's border firewall is down, thus blocking Internet access. The technician executes the following commands: #ping -c 1 64 bytes from ( icmp_seq=1 ttl=64 time=0.061ms #ping -c 16 16 packets transmitted, 0 received, 100% packet loss, time 14999ms Which of the following commands should the technician use to BEST determine the source of this outage? 

A. tcpdump 
B. nmap 
C. dig 
D. traceroute 

Question # 25

A Linux systems administrator is troubleshooting an issue with the /home directory running out of space. The administrator needs to determine which /home directories are using the most space. Which of the following commands should be used?

A. du 
B. lvs 
C. df 
D. fsck 

Question # 26

Which of the following servers provides encrypted tunnel SOCKS services?

C. CA 

Question # 27

A Linux administrator is updating iptables rules and is given the following tasks: Output a list of iptables rules. Remove all iptables rules.Which of the following actions should be performed from the terminal console to accomplish these tasks? (Choose two.)

A. iptables -F 
B. iptables -L 
C. iptables -I 
D. iptables -C 
E. iptables -A 
F. iptables -N 

Question # 28

A Linux administrator tries to ping a hostname in a network but receives the message: hostname not found. The administrator is sure the name exists on the network and wants to verify if the DNS server is correctly configured on the client. Which of the following files should the administrator use to verify this information?

A. /etc/named.conf 
B. /etc/resolv.conf
C. /etc/nsswitch.conf 
D. /etc/network 

Question # 29

A user needs to modify the IP address of a laptop. Which of the following files can be used to configure the network interface named eth0?

A. /etc/sysconfig/network/interfaces.cnf 
B. /system/config/interfaces 
C. /etc/sysconfig/network-scripts/ifcfg-eth0 
D. /system/networking/ifconfig 
E. /etc/interfaces/eth0.conf 

Question # 30

A systems administrator needs to conduct maintenance on a server.Which of the following commands will place the administrator in the appropriate runlevel?

A. init 0 
B. telinit 1 
C. init 3 
D. telinit 6 

Question # 31

A Linux administrator recently reprovisioned a new corporate web server to replace a legacy one. To minimize the impact on the company's users, the administrator modified the network and DNS settings of the new server to be the same as the legacy server. When attempting to log in to the new server remotely over SSH, the following error message is displayed: WARNING: REMOTE HOST IDENTIFICATION HAS CHANGED!Which of the following should the administrator do to resolve the issue?

A. Restart the network services on both the remote server and the local machine. 
B. Remove the entry for the web server from the known_hosts file on the local machine. 
C. Update the /etc/hosts file on the remote server and local machine. 
D. Add the administrator's public key to the authorized_keys on the remote server. 

Question # 32

On a UEFI-based system, which of the following invokes GRUB2 from the EFI command prompt?

A. boot//EFI/grub2.efi 
B. EFI/grub2.efi 
C. /boot/EFI/grub2.efi 
D. /grub2.efi 

Question # 33

When requesting SSH access to a remote system, a user accidentally emailed the id_rsa key to the administrator. Which of the following should the user do NEXT?

A. Run the ssh-add command to add the remote system to known_hosts. 
B. Ask the administrator to run chmod 600 id_rsa on the remote system.
C. Delete id_rsa key file and send the key file instead. 
D. Stop using that key and run ssh-keygen to generate a new key pair. 

Question # 34

An administrator is installing a new kernel but is getting an error indicating the filesystem is out of space. A disk usage check shows / has plenty of space.Which of the following BEST represents where the administrator should check next?

A. /var 
B. /proc 
C. /boot 
D. /etc 

